Understanding the Complexity of Commercial Stucco Systems
Commercial stucco is more than a decorative exterior finish. It functions as part of a complete building envelope designed to protect structural components from moisture and environmental exposure. Proper installation includes multiple layers that work together to create a durable surface capable of withstanding changing weather conditions.
When cracks, staining, or separation develop, the visible damage may represent only part of the issue. Water infiltration can affect areas behind the finished surface long before signs become noticeable from the outside. Because of this, repairing commercial stucco often requires more than filling a crack or applying new material over an existing surface.

Reducing the Risk of Hidden Moisture Issues
Moisture represents one of the most significant concerns for exterior building materials. Water that enters through damaged stucco can remain concealed for extended periods before noticeable symptoms appear inside or outside the structure.
Professional inspections often include evaluating areas where water commonly enters, such as joints, penetrations, expansion points, and transitions between building materials. Identifying these conditions early allows repairs to focus on correcting the source of the issue instead of only treating visible symptoms.
